pseudohemianopia

pseudohemianopia logo #21219Type: Term Definitions: 1. a condition in which individual stimuli are seen correctly, but when the nasal visual field of one eye and the temporal visual field of the fellow eye are stimulated simultaneously, one field is blind. Synonyms: visual extinction
